Top Tricks For Tasty Honey Garlic Slow Cooker Chicken

  • Optimize Chicken Tenderness: Use boneless, skinless chicken breasts and avoid overcooking to maintain moisture and prevent dryness.
  • Boost Flavor Depth: Add a pinch of red pepper flakes or ginger to the sauce for extra warmth and complexity without overwhelming the honey-garlic profile.
  • Perfect Sauce Consistency: Whisk cornstarch slurry thoroughly to prevent lumps and ensure a smooth, glossy sauce coating.
  • Meal Prep Magic: Prepare this dish ahead and store in refrigerator for up to 3-4 days, reheating gently to preserve chicken's tenderness.
  • Low-Carb Adaptation: Replace honey with sugar-free honey alternative or monk fruit sweetener for a diabetic-friendly version.

Answers To Your Honey Garlic Slow Cooker Chicken Questions

  • Can I use chicken thighs instead of chicken breasts?

Yes, chicken thighs work perfectly in this recipe. They’re typically more tender and flavorful, and they’ll absorb the honey garlic sauce beautifully.

  • Is this recipe gluten-free?

Not entirely. The soy sauce contains gluten, but you can easily make it gluten-free by using tamari or gluten-free soy sauce as a substitute.

  • How spicy is this honey garlic chicken?

This recipe is not spicy at all. It’s sweet and savory with a mild garlic flavor, making it kid-friendly and appealing to most taste preferences.

  • Do I need to prep the chicken beforehand?

No prep needed. Simply season the chicken with salt and pepper, place it in the slow cooker, and pour the sauce over it. The slow cooker does all the work for you.

Ingredients

Scale

Chicken

  • 4 chicken breasts
  • 1/2 tsp salt
  • 1/4 tsp black pepper

Sauce Ingredients

  • 1/2 cup honey
  • 1/4 cup soy sauce
  • 6 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 tbsp ketchup
  • 1 tbsp apple cider vinegar
  • 1 tsp dried oregano

Garnish and Thickening

  • 2 tbsp cornstarch
  • 2 tbsp water
  • 2 green onions, chopped
  • 1 tbsp sesame seeds

Instructions

  1. Season chicken breasts with salt and pepper, then arrange them in a single layer inside the slow cooker.
  2. In a mixing bowl, whisk together honey, soy sauce, minced garlic, ketchup, apple cider vinegar, and dried oregano until thoroughly combined.
  3. Pour the prepared sauce mixture evenly over the chicken breasts, ensuring each piece is well-coated.
  4. Cover the slow cooker and set to low heat, cooking for 6-7 hours or on high heat for 3-4 hours until chicken is tender and fully cooked.
  5. Approximately 30 minutes before serving, remove chicken and transfer to a separate dish, keeping warm.
  6. In a small bowl, blend cornstarch and water to create a smooth slurry for thickening the sauce.
  7. Pour the cornstarch mixture into the slow cooker, stirring continuously to incorporate and thicken the remaining sauce for about 10-15 minutes.
  8. Return chicken to the slow cooker, gently coating each piece with the thickened sauce.
  9. Plate the chicken and drizzle additional sauce over the top.
  10. Garnish with chopped green onions and sprinkle sesame seeds before serving.

Notes

  • Choose skinless, boneless chicken breasts for even cooking and easier preparation.
  • Adjust honey quantity based on desired sweetness level, using less for a tangier sauce.
  • Swap apple cider vinegar with rice vinegar for a milder, slightly sweeter flavor profile.
  • Reduce sodium by using low-sodium soy sauce and skipping added salt during seasoning.
